DS-K-40
Class: Technology. Nation: Ukraine. Manufacturer: Yuzhnoye.

Development of systems for the later operational Tselina satellites.

Associated Launch Vehicle: Kosmos 63S1.


DS-K-40 Chronology
  • 1965 December 28 - DS-K-40 s/n 1 - Program: DS. Launch Site: Kapustin Yar. Launch Vehicle: Kosmos 63S1. FAILURE: First stage failed.

    Development of systems for the later operational Tselina satellites.

  • 1966 February 21 - DS-K-40 s/n 2 - Program: DS. Launch Site: Kapustin Yar. Launch Vehicle: Kosmos 63S1. FAILURE: First stage failed 83 seconds after launch.

    Development of systems for the later operational Tselina satellites.
